Slipper Wood is an Ancient Semi-natural Woodland (ASNW) as designated by Natural England - a habitat that has remained continuously wooded since at least 1600 AD. Such woodlands are treasured for their exceptional biodiversity. The presence of hard ferns and bluebells attests its ancient origins, as both species are well-known indicators of long-established woodland.

Trees

Slipper Wood is a mature oak woodland, quite open in places, with bracken understorey. Younger birch and alder feature along the flushes. A draft Woodland Management Plan for Brogues Wood (of which Slipper Wood is a part) is available upon request. There is a Tree Preservation Order on a very narrow strip along the north edge of Slipper Wood (details of this TPO are available upon request), though this does not prevent normal forest management when covered by a Forestry Commission approved woodland management plan. Wildlife

Priority bird species including grasshopper warbler, spotted flycatcher, wood warbler, lesser redpoll, tree pipit, hawfinch, woodlark and yellowhammer are recorded locally and may make use of the woods for breeding or overwintering. Local area and history

The wood is situated approx. 3km south-west of Biddenden and 4km north-east of Benenden in the county of Kent. The nearby village of Biddenden was in the 1300’s part of an important centre for Broadcloth manufacture, with much of the very attractive high street built during this period. Biddenden Vineyard is located nearby, which in addition to producing some fine wines, is also Kent’s largest cider producer.

Ordnance Survey maps indicate that the areas currently under pasture were until at least the 1960s also under woodland but were subsequently deforested. However, the external woodland boundaries have changed very little since the mid-nineteenth century. There are some features of potential local archaeological interest in the woodland, including external wood-banks and ditches, remains of old tracks, and pits.
